(Charlotte, NC) March 20, 2006 - Has your public safety department been unlucky at its attempts to secure grant funding?

Well, here's the opportunity to turn your luck around. Back by popular demand, CHIEF Grants is offering a coast-to-coast schedule of Grant Writing Seminars that are designed to provide law enforcement, fire departments, EMS, rescue, and local government agency departments with the skills and training necessary to write better grant applications and win government funding. The two-day seminar includes:

Two days of focused, grant-writing training (the first day is a joint program of all public safety agencies combined, the second day will be broken out by specialties); Opportunities to meet one-on-one with grant experts; Winning examples of actual grant applications; An unconditional, every-penny-of-your-money-back guarantee; Expert, credible advice from two grant writers, who are also former public safety administrators; A FREE grant writing manual, Writing Successful Public Safety Grants, a $50 value, tailored for public safety agencies; Tips on how to read grant guidelines; An insider's perspective on the ins and outs of specific federal grants such as AFGP, JAG, FP&S, CEDAP and more.

In 2005, CHIEF Grants assisted numerous departments with their AFGP applications. As of February 17, 2006, CHIEF Grants turned 95 fire & rescue and EMS departments into 2005 Fire Act Grant Winners, totaling $8,441,676 in grant funding.
